What Is a Screw Shaft in a Twin Screw Extruder?
The screw shaft is the central rotating rod on which screw elements are mounted. In co-rotating twin screw extruders, there are two parallel shafts, each engineered with high precision to ensure synchronized rotation and uniform material flow.
Each screw shaft must:
- Accurately transfer high torque from the gearbox
- Maintain strict alignment under high loads
- Withstand fatigue, wear, and heat
- Fit modular screw elements precisely
Because of these demands, the screw shaft is typically made from alloy steel or hardened tool steel, with special treatments to enhance strength and wear resistance.
Key Features of a High-Quality Twin Screw Screw Shaft
When selecting or replacing your twin screw extruder parts screw shaft, look for the following specifications:
1. Material Strength
Common materials include:
- 40CrNiMo (AISI 4340) – High strength and fatigue resistance
- EN41B or DIN 1.8550 – Good toughness and wear performance
- Tool steels (D2, H13) – For extreme load applications
2. Heat Treatment
Shafts are typically quenched and tempered or nitrided to improve surface hardness and reduce internal stress.
3. Precision Machining
Shafts should be CNC-machined with tight tolerance (typically ≤0.01mm). Poor alignment leads to:
- Vibration
- Premature wear
- Gearbox damage
4. Spline or Key Connection
The connection to the screw elements or torque arms must be secure and dimensionally accurate to prevent slippage or damage.

Common Issues and Maintenance Tips
Over time, screw shafts may suffer from:
- Twisting or distortion due to over-torque
- Corrosion in moisture-sensitive environments
- Shaft-end wear caused by bearing misalignment
Preventive maintenance includes:
- Checking torque loads regularly
- Lubricating shaft and gearbox connections
- Monitoring screw element fit and replacement intervals
- Performing alignment checks after long production cycles
